Abstract

Children with autism or autism spectrum disorder (ASD) normally have
communication deficits, such as improperly respond in conversation and interaction,
misreading nonverbal interactions, or having difficulty in learning. This leads to teachers and
instructors having difficulty in grabbing attention of children diagnosed with autism. Hence, it
gives the instructor trouble in teaching them. Therefore, few studies have suggested to teach
children with autism with the aid of robot to gain their attention. Thus, this research will focus
on developing a robot with moving clock’s hand to aid in teaching children with autism to read
analog clock. The robot may help to grasp the attention of the children with autism to focus
and learn better.
